B.   THE CONCEPT:

 

THE CONTEXT

The earlier Ayahs of Surah Al-A’raf discuss the endeavors of Rasool of Quom-e- Nuh, Quom-e- Aad, Quom-e- S’amuud, Quom-e-Lut and Quom-e-Madyan to establish and strengthen their nations¸ through which we learned the Acts, Ways and Methods of doing things of these nations were based on people attributing their opinions and statements as if they were from Allah’s kalam. This led to animosity, discord, and division in society. They used the same system of Allah’s laws to make people adapt and become accustomed to their own ways. All these messengers who were sent to them, aimed to put trust in Allah, as Allah provides understanding, wisdom, and the truth and aimed to convince their nations that those who establish and strengthen with absolute truth and justice, upholding their duties and responsibilities, receive the greatest blessings from Allah, as Allah is the best source for knowledge, wisdom, and understanding of all mysteries.

 

Endeavors of their Rasool- The main endeavors of all these messengers were to convince their nations to follow the laws of Allah in complete obedience and prove that taking up deities from besides Allah’s is not beneficial to them; to deliver Allah’s message and guidance, and to convince their nations to abide by the terms of contract with Allah and be upholders of justice. Learning from previous nation’s stories, all these nations were reminded that they should be aware of how people reach their final destinations and the consequences of their actions.

 

The two Groups and The Recompense- All these messengers aimed to convince their nation about perfect recompense and the importance of choosing between two groups: those who use their intellect to seek knowledge, uphold oaths, and are peaceful with others, or those who do not use their intellect and are not. The recompense depends on these behaviors and actions. To achieve this, individuals must remain steadfast, persistent, and strive for Allah’s guidance, as Allah is the best maker and issuer of decrees, rules, laws, verdicts, wisdom, and regulations. However, those who create disorder or imbalance, disrupt law and order, and create lawlessness and destruction will face their perfect recompense of destruction and sufferings sooner or later.

 

Response received by the messengers: Invariably, the elite, arrogant members of these nations united to cast out their Rasool and those with him. Their goal was to either remove them from their communities or force them to conform to their predetermined ways and methods. They joined together their efforts to offer fierce opposition and rebelliousness to their Rasool.

 

The Result of These Nations: have been varied for instance, the nation of Madyan faced an earthquake-like situation due to their actions and consequences, aiming to enlighten them and bring them out of darkness. Some change their position, stage, mindset, and behaviors, while those who denied and rejected their Rasool- Shuaib’s teachings became dependent and needy, resulting in them becoming losers in both worlds. Rasool Shuaib of Quom-e-Madyam successfully turned those who changed their ways, away from their Millat by delivering Allah’s message and ensuring Allah’s guidance reaches them. However, other nations such as nation of Lut, faced devastation and destruction due to them becoming set in their ways.

C.    LESSONS AS PER THESE AYAHS:

These Ayahs of Surah Al-A’raf i.e., 7:94 to 102, give us the following lessons.

  • THE TIMINGS AND THE REASONS OF ALLAH SENDING NABIY & ALLAH’S MESSAGE: The Ayahs discuss the reasons, timings, and practice of Allah’s appointment of nabiy and sending of Allah’s message. They describe the circumstances leading to the Nabo’at and Risaalat, which are sent to communities or establishments when they have reached a certain stage. When a community or establishment experiences intense harm, hurt, and injuries due to people facing extreme difficulties, hardships, and sufferings due to their actions, Allah sends His Message to address these issues. These events are common and consistent, and Allah’s message is delivered through the appointment of nabiy, who are the receiver and deliverer of the message.

 

  • THOSE WHO RESPOND TO ALLAH’S MESSAGE: Those who responded shifted their situations. They replaced unpleasant acts, such as causing Fasaad, imbalance, and destruction in society, whereas earlier they used to focus on selfish interests and egoistic desires, aiming to earn wealth and money at the expense of others. They now made their mission to conduct behaviors with generosity, focusing on the best of the best, given as Inaam, with no expectations in return and being desirable and pleasing to others. People who paid attention to Allah’s message and followed the laws of Allah experienced increased success and abundance. By paying attention to Allah’s message and following the laws, they were given the wisdom and truth, leading to good fortune, auspiciousness, and inherent prosperity.

 

  • THOSE WHO ARE IN GRINDING PUNISHMENT DUE TO BLIND FOLLOWING OF THEIR TRADITIONS: Most humanity denied, rejected, and ridiculed Allah’s message, causing devastation and destruction. By absorbing and retaining the impacts of their actions, they faced the consequences of their actions and thus, people in their communities are in a state of grinding punishments due to inherited acts from their forefathers. These acts cause intense harm and hurt, as their forefathers became comfortable in their luxury and kept evil acts hidden. This has led to blind following, where they do not understand or perceive the consequences of their actions. They blindly follow customs, traditions, rituals, ways, and methods, resulting in extreme embarrassment and shame.

 

  • THOUGHT PROVOKING QUESTIONS: Through four thought provoking questions, these ayahs reflect the reality of these people. (1) Is it even possible that communities would use their intellect to seek knowledge to be at utter conviction with Allah and still be led towards extreme difficulties, hardships, and sufferings? The reality was that these consequences of devastation, adversities and sufferings were the result of their own actions since they were blindly following their customs and traditions without using their God-given intellect and reasoning. (2) Did the people in these communities used their intellect to seek knowledge, or they traded away Allah’s guidance, duties, and responsibilities for extreme difficulties, hardships, and sufferings? The reality was that they were just wasting time, dilly- dallying with, fooling with, playing with, and tampering with Allah’s Message. (3) Did the people of these communities really use their intellect to seek knowledge in order to be at utter and deep conviction with Allah’s plan, preparation, and plot? The reality is that people of these communities did not use their intellect and human faculties to strengthen themselves, but instead ended up weakening their Nafs and committing injustices against those who are dependent upon them, resulting in loss of both worlds. (4) Is it even possible that Allah does not guide those who commiserate, feel, show, express or act upon compassion and empathy for the planet earth and those belonging to the planet? The question arises about our image of Allah and expectations from the divine. The reality is that people are surrounded by adversity and sufferings due to their own acts of transgression and injustices towards others, leading to their continuous bad deeds and kufar. They remain transgressors and tyrants, with no intention to follow and apply Allah’s message.

 

  • ACTIONS & THE CONSEQUENCES THEREOF: These individuals would always be in a state of deficiency, loss, inadequacy, absence, shortage, and scarcity, because their approach towards what has been sent to them as Allah’s message has been to use their intellect to seek knowledge in order to be at utter and deep conviction, not with Allah’s message but instead with what has been denied, rejected, made fun of, ridiculed, and taken as a joke from before. Individuals who ignore their conscience and engage in transgressions become satisfied with their actions, lacking the ability to hear from their conscience. This leads to a lack of knowledge and ability to listen, observe, and think. Thus, these people become extreme in Kufar, concealing their intellect and Allah’s Ayat to deny and reject Allah’s message, becoming proud arrogant instead of grateful beings. This is how these people switched and replaced Allah’s message and the benefits thereof with being defiantly disobedient.
